Here is how we evaluate prop firm accounts

67007c672600cade7807abdd_pexels-energepic-com-27411-159888

At PropInsider, we evaluate prop firm accounts using a comprehensive set of metrics to ensure that traders receive reliable information. Below are the key factors we consider in our reviews:

Firm Credibility and Trustworthiness

We begin by verifying the firm’s credibility, examining their Trustpilot rating, the visibility of their team, and their social presence. Ensuring the firm is transparent and trustworthy is a top priority in our evaluations.

Clear Rules and Guidelines

We carefully review the firm’s trading rules, including drawdown limits, profit splits, time restrictions, and the number of trading days required. Transparent and fair rules are essential for building trader confidence.

User Experience and Platform Quality

The overall trading experience is assessed by exploring the platforms offered, the range of assets available for trading, and the interface’s ease of use. We aim to ensure the platform is intuitive and meets traders’ needs effectively.

Profit Potential and Leverage

We evaluate the level of funding and leverage provided by the firm, considering how these factors impact a trader’s ability to generate substantial profits. We also assess whether the opportunities offered align with realistic expectations.

Attainability of Profit Targets

The difficulty of achieving the firm’s profit targets is a crucial aspect of our evaluation. We analyze whether these targets are attainable and how the firm measures a trader’s performance.

Fair Payout Systems

A reliable and transparent payout structure is essential. We review the firm’s payout processes, including frequency, payment methods, and consistency in fulfilling their obligations to successful traders.

Each factor is scored out of 5, and the average of these scores provides a final ranking for the prop firm. Our goal is to deliver objective insights, helping traders make informed decisions.
